Persian Blue
About Persian Blue
The hex color code #2636F2 represents a specific shade of blue, often referred to as Persian Blue. It's a vibrant and intense color that falls within the blue color spectrum. In the RGB (Red, Green, Blue) color model, #2636F2 is composed of 15.9% red, 21.2% green, and 94.9% blue. This color is commonly used in digital design, graphic arts, and web development to evoke feelings of trust, stability, and sophistication. The color #2636F2, a deep and vibrant blue, presents some accessibility challenges, particularly regarding color contrast. When using this color for text, it's crucial to ensure sufficient contrast against the background to meet WCAG (Web Content Accessibility Guidelines) standards. A light background color, such as white or a very pale yellow, would be necessary to achieve adequate contrast. For users with visual impairments, including those with low vision or color blindness, insufficient contrast can make text illegible. Therefore, avoid pairing #2636F2 with dark colors or colors with similar luminance values. In user interface design, consider providing alternative color schemes that offer higher contrast options. Using tools to evaluate color contrast ratios is highly recommended to ensure compliance with accessibility standards and a positive user experience for everyone. Web Design
In web design, Persian Blue can be used as a primary color for headings, buttons, and other interactive elements to create a sense of trust and reliability. It works well in the technology or finance sectors, where conveying stability is important. When used sparingly, it can draw attention to important information and encourage user engagement. However, be mindful of color contrast to ensure readability and accessibility.
Interior Design
In interior design, Persian Blue can be used as an accent color to add a pop of color to a neutral space. It is really popular in combination with golden accents. Consider using it for throw pillows, artwork, or a feature wall. It pairs well with creams, grays, and natural wood tones to create a sophisticated and calming atmosphere. It is more suitable for larger rooms than smaller ones.
Painting
This colour can be used to design a night sky on a canvas. It can be the base colour that reflects a deep mood. Also, it can be mixed with white to achieve a nebula cloud effect.
